Sandridge Beach at Port Melbourne

(4 Ratings)
A shallow and safer beach
The beach is very accessible, with good parking and is surrounded by piers and port facilities.

Lovley gay spot to watch the sunset on a hot day.

Mostly gay crowd. Closest gay beach to town.\r\nNot officially a nude beach, but some guys get their kit off when there are no families around.\r\n10-15 mins walk westward from the end of the 109 tram (go right up to the end of the beach).
